Moderna, Inc. operates as a clinical stage biotechnology company. The Company focuses on the discovery and development of messenger RNA (mRNA) therapeutics and vaccines. Moderna develops mRNA medicines for infectious, immuno-oncology, and cardiovascular diseases.
